Manufacturing Engineer Jobs in Hudson, WI

A Manufacturing Engineer is instrumental in the engineering industry as they design, implement, monitor, and maintain manufacturing processes and work instructions. They play a vital role in the planning, designing, and optimizing of production and manufacturing processes in a company. They are responsible for improving production methods, determining manufacturing capacity, handling process validations and qualifications, and setting up equipment layouts. Their core focus lies in ensuring that the manufacturing processes are safe, efficient, and cost-effective.

The essential skills for a Manufacturing Engineer include strong mathematical and analytical abilities, excellent problem-solving skills, proficiency in CAD/CAM software, and knowledge of quality control, product development, and lean manufacturing. They should have a deep understanding of manufacturing processes and industry standards. A bachelor's degree in Manufacturing Engineering or a related field is typically required, but some positions may also need a Master's degree or a Professional Engineer (PE) certification. Before becoming a Manufacturing Engineer, a person might have roles such as a Process Engineer, Mechanical Engineer, or Quality Engineer.
